在线咨询
eetop公众号 创芯大讲堂 创芯人才网
切换到宽版

EETOP 创芯网论坛 (原名:电子顶级开发网)

手机号码,快捷登录

手机号码,快捷登录

找回密码

  登录   注册  

快捷导航
搜帖子
楼主: brotherjam

[求助]cpu最底层的东西。

[复制链接]
发表于 2004-10-5 23:43:40 | 显示全部楼层

[求助]cpu最底层的东西。

闻道有先後, 能不耻下问, 是值得敬佩的.
发表于 2004-10-8 13:45:08 | 显示全部楼层

[求助]cpu最底层的东西。

我有几个问题:
1.处理流水线要注意什么? 是不是要缓存指令?
2.还有,数据是存在寄存器组里还是和指令一起放到一个ram里比较好?
还是分成指令rom和数据ram?
我看到好多core都是前两种做法.很少有分指令rom和数据ram的.为什么?
是不是为了减少输入输出的信号个数?
发表于 2004-10-9 23:25:41 | 显示全部楼层

[求助]cpu最底层的东西。

建议你看看 计算机系统结构第三版 量化分析与研究, 上面写的很清楚。
头像被屏蔽
发表于 2006-9-14 17:36:26 | 显示全部楼层
提示: 作者被禁止或删除 内容自动屏蔽
发表于 2006-10-4 16:19:18 | 显示全部楼层


原帖由 brotherjam 于 2004-9-16 23:41 发表
我们知道cpu里面的pram,也就是程序寄存器,是一个硬件的memory,我们的所有的操作都是软件的东西。从软件到硬件这一步是怎么实现的呢?
不是汇编什么的,汇编之后的机器码出来也是软的,不是硬件上的0,1信号。
...


prom的引导程序就是编译器翻译成的01机器码了,这里编译器于你cpu是用的指令集配套:(
memory里面的应用程序也是一样的被编译进去的,然后cpu取指,译码。。。如是如是。。建议看看体系结构吧:)
发表于 2006-10-9 10:38:16 | 显示全部楼层
一般国内做的都是买ARM什么的,还没听说有谁做好的.汉芯 龙芯居说是抄的
发表于 2008-5-11 22:36:31 | 显示全部楼层
建议做芯片的也多了解一下软件如何使用硬件单元, 毕竟硬件的用户就是BSP工程师。
发表于 2008-5-12 23:45:03 | 显示全部楼层



对于刚刚入门的人来,我觉得还是先看《计算机组成和设计 硬件/软件接口》更好些,量化细节太多太深。
发表于 2008-5-13 21:54:30 | 显示全部楼层
luguo
hen hao de
发表于 2008-5-13 21:56:22 | 显示全部楼层
zhao dao ganjue lr
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

站长推荐 上一条 /1 下一条

×

小黑屋| 关于我们| 联系我们| 在线咨询| 隐私声明| EETOP 创芯网
( 京ICP备:10050787号 京公网安备:11010502037710 )

GMT+8, 2024-6-16 18:49 , Processed in 0.038043 second(s), 7 queries , Gzip On, Redis On.

eetop公众号 创芯大讲堂 创芯人才网
快速回复 返回顶部 返回列表